首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

以编程方式修改Excel电子表格的最佳方法

以编程方式修改Excel电子表格的最佳方法是使用Microsoft提供的Office开发工具,如Microsoft Office Developer Tools for Visual Studio。这些工具提供了一系列API和SDK,可以让您方便地读取和修改Excel文件。

以下是使用Microsoft Office Developer Tools for Visual Studio修改Excel电子表格的步骤:

  1. 安装Microsoft Office Developer Tools for Visual Studio。
  2. 创建一个新的Visual Studio项目,选择Excel VSTO Add-in项目模板。
  3. 在项目中添加一个新的Ribbon(XML)项,并在其中定义一个自定义按钮。
  4. 在Ribbon(XML)项中的代码文件中,编写代码以处理自定义按钮的单击事件。
  5. 在单击事件处理程序中,使用Microsoft.Office.Interop.Excel命名空间中的API和SDK来读取和修改Excel文件。

以下是一个简单的示例代码,用于在Excel电子表格中添加一行数据:

代码语言:csharp
复制
private void button_Click(object sender, RibbonControlEventArgs e)
{
    Excel.Application excelApp = Globals.ThisAddIn.Application;
    Excel.Worksheet activeSheet = excelApp.ActiveSheet as Excel.Worksheet;
    int rowCount = activeSheet.UsedRange.Rows.Count;
    activeSheet.Cells[rowCount + 1, 1] = "New Data";
}

使用Microsoft Office Developer Tools for Visual Studio可以方便地开发和部署Excel VSTO Add-in,并将其部署到其他用户的计算机上。

推荐的腾讯云相关产品:

  • 云服务器:提供高性能、稳定、安全、易管理的云服务器,支持多种操作系统和自定义镜像。
  • 对象存储:提供可靠、安全、高效、低成本的云存储服务,支持多种文件格式和访问方式。
  • 云数据库:提供高可用、高性能、易管理的数据库服务,支持多种数据库类型和版本。
  • 内容分发网络:提供高速、稳定、安全的内容分发服务,支持多种协议和加速技术。
  • 移动应用与游戏解决方案:提供一站式移动应用和游戏开发解决方案,支持多种平台和开发语言。

相关产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共14个视频
CODING 公开课训练营
学习中心
本训练营包含 7 大模块,具体为敏捷与瀑布项目管理、代码管理、测试管理、制品管理、持续部署与应用管理。从 DevOps 全链路上每个模块的业界理念和方法论入手,以知其然并知其所以然为设计理念,并结合 CODING 平台的工具实操教学,给出规范示例,不仅能帮助学习者掌握 DevOps 的理论知识,更能掌握 CODING 平台各产品模块的正确使用方式,并进行扩展性的实践。
领券